Assistant Manager at pwc
  • United Arab Emirates - Sharjah
  • My current job since May 2014

o Assigning responsibilities to team members taking into consideration development needs by engaging team members in setting the expectations and measurable goals aligned to client, firm and personal success.
o Participate with the partner and the manger in developing the audit strategy and audit plan and describe the nature, timing and extent of audit procedures to be performed by engagement team members in order to obtain sufficient appropriate audit evidence to reduce audit risk to an acceptable level.
o Planning for active and ongoing supervision and review of work done and documentation at the appropriate level throughout the audit engagement
o Taking the main day-to-day responsibility for executing the audit strategy and more detailed audit plan and controlling the nature and extent of supervision and review of the quality of fieldwork and its documentation.
o Considers whether there are any significant issues which need to be raised and brought up to the attention of the engagement manager on a timely basis throughout the course of the audit.
o Raises audit findings with management on an ongoing basis.
o Understands the client’s expectations and responds to their requests in an effort to exceed those expectations.
o Provides regular constructive feedback on performance to team members and works with them to achieve their development goals in order to foster an integrated coaching culture during the engagement.
